mirror of
https://github.com/simonmichael/hledger.git
synced 2024-09-18 17:57:11 +03:00
;dev: make install-as-%: save in bin/old/ instead
This commit is contained in:
parent
4a61caefd7
commit
d3079c9066
6
Makefile
6
Makefile
@ -437,10 +437,10 @@ copy-exe-%: $(call def-help,copy-exe.FOO, copy ~/.local/bin/hledger to hledger-F
|
|||||||
copy-exes-%: $(call def-help,copy-exes.FOO, copy ~/.local/bin/hledger* to hledger*-FOO)
|
copy-exes-%: $(call def-help,copy-exes.FOO, copy ~/.local/bin/hledger* to hledger*-FOO)
|
||||||
for EXE in $(BINARIES); do cp ~/.local/bin/$$EXE{,-$*}; done
|
for EXE in $(BINARIES); do cp ~/.local/bin/$$EXE{,-$*}; done
|
||||||
|
|
||||||
install-as-%: $(call def-help,install-as-FOO, like stack install but save executables as bin/hledger*-FOO)
|
install-as-%: $(call def-help,install-as-FOO, like stack install but save executables as bin/old/hledger*-FOO)
|
||||||
@$(STACK) install --local-bin-path bin
|
@$(STACK) install --local-bin-path bin/old
|
||||||
@printf "\nMoved executables to:\n"
|
@printf "\nMoved executables to:\n"
|
||||||
@for EXE in $(BINARIES); do mv bin/$$EXE bin/$$EXE-$*; echo "- bin/$$EXE-$*"; done
|
@for EXE in $(BINARIES); do mv bin/old/$$EXE bin/old/$$EXE-$*; echo "- bin/$$EXE-$*"; done
|
||||||
|
|
||||||
# make must be GNU Make 4.3+
|
# make must be GNU Make 4.3+
|
||||||
.PHONY: shellcompletions
|
.PHONY: shellcompletions
|
||||||
|
Loading…
Reference in New Issue
Block a user